Quick overview: How to skip the lines at Burj Khalifa

With over 17 million visitors annually, Burj Khalifa is the world’s most visited monument. During peak season (Nov–Mar), elevator queues can reach 60–180 minutes, plus 15–40 minutes for security. Sunset slots (3:30–6 PM) are the most crowded, with waits regularly exceeding 90 minutes despite timed entry.

But you don’t have to wait. With the right ticket, you can reach the top in as little as 15–20 minutes.

  • Direct entry (Timed-entry, AED 149–220): Skips the on-site ticket counter only. Security + elevator queues still apply: 60–120+ min during peak, shorter early mornings. Best for budget travelers, especially off-peak, but crowding is high and lower decks can feel packed with visitors jostling for window space.
  • Fast-track / Priority entry (AED 250–300): Uses a quicker elevator queue for Levels 124/125. Cuts elevator waits to 15–40 minutes instead of 60–120, but security still applies.
  • SKY premium entry (AED 370–550): Uses a dedicated SKY elevator bank, cutting waits to 15–30 min even during peak hours. Includes access to Level 148, complimentary Arabic coffee/dates, and a guided orientation. Major advantages: significantly reduced wait time, far fewer people, and a more relaxed, comfortable atmosphere. Many reviewers note Level 148 feels serene compared to the crowded 124/125 decks. Best for time savings + exclusivity.
  • Lounge/VIP entry (AED 600–750+): Access to Levels 152–154 via private elevators, reaching the top in 10–20 minutes even at sunset. Includes champagne, canapés, and dedicated lounge seating. Most exclusive and least crowded option, ideal for special occasions. Highest “wow factor” with the world’s highest lounge at 585m.

What does “skip-the-line” really mean for Burj Khalifa?

“Skip-the-line” at Burj Khalifa varies by ticket type. Here’s the clear, no-surprises version:

  • Standard timed-entry tickets skip only the on-site ticket-purchase counter. You still queue for security (15–40 minutes) and for the shared elevator bank (20–180 minutes). Your timed slot determines when you may enter the queue area, not how quickly you’ll reach the top.
  • SKY tickets use a dedicated elevator bank shared only with SKY guests. This is where the real time savings happen: elevator waits typically drop from 60–120 minutes to 15–30 minutes during peak hours. Security is still required, but most SKY visitors reach Level 148 within 30–45 minutes of arrival.
  • The Lounge comes closest to true skip-the-line access. A private elevator network and limited guest capacity mean you’re usually at the top in 10–20 minutes, even at sunset. You still clear security, but every queue after that is minimized.

Bottom line: Standard tickets avoid only the ticket desk. SKY and Lounge are the only tiers that meaningfully reduce total wait time during peak hours.

How long are the queues at the Burj Khalifa entrance?

Burj Khalifa sees 20,000–30,000+ visitors per day in peak season, and queue times reflect that scale.

Peak season (Nov–Mar):

  • Standard elevator queues: 60–120 minutes from late morning to early evening
  • Sunset (3:30–6 PM): 90–180 minutes
  • Lines often form before opening and extend through multiple internal corridors

Low season (Jun–Aug):

  • Elevator queues: 20–40 minutes most of the day
  • Views may be hazier due to heat and humidity

Important: These times apply to elevator queues only. All visitors must also clear security (15–40 minutes) after ticket validation.

Types of queues you'll encounter at Burj Khalifa

Entry to the observation decks is via Dubai Mall's Lower Ground floor entrance. These are the main queues and how skip-the-line access affects them:

Ticket validation

  • Location: Lower Ground floor, Dubai Mall, near Aquarium area
  • Who it's for: Walk-up ticket purchasers
  • Average wait time: 5–15 minutes (peak), eliminated if pre-booked online
  • Skip-the-line? Bypassed with any online ticket purchase

Security screening

  • Location: Immediately after ticket validation
  • Who it's for: All visitors (standard, SKY, Lounge)
  • Average wait time: 15–40 minutes depending on crowds
  • Skip-the-line? No—mandatory for everyone, no exceptions

Elevator queue (Levels 124/125)

  • Location: Post-security corridor, shared elevator bank
  • Who it's for: All standard ticket holders
  • Average wait time: 20–30 min (off-peak), 40–60 min (midday), 90–180 min (peak sunset slots)
  • Skip-the-line? No, timed entry assigns arrival window but doesn't reduce queue time

Elevator queue (SKY Level 148)

  • Location: Separate elevator bank for SKY guests only
  • Who it's for: SKY ticket holders
  • Average wait time: 10–15 min (off-peak), 15–30 min (midday), 30–60 min (peak sunset)
  • Skip-the-line? Partial—dedicated elevator significantly faster than standard

Elevator queue (The Lounge Levels 152-154)

  • Location: Private elevator network
  • Who it's for: Lounge guests only
  • Average wait time: 5–10 min (off-peak), 10–15 min (peak)
  • Skip-the-line? Yes, true priority access throughout

Descent queue

  • Location: Return elevator from observation decks
  • Who it's for: All visitors
  • Average wait time: 15–30 min (off-peak), 40–90 min (peak)
  • Skip-the-line? No, everyone queues for descent

Frequently asked questions about Burj Khalifa skip-the-line tickets

What does "skip-the-line" mean at Burj Khalifa?

Skip-the-line varies by ticket type. Standard timed-entry tickets only skip the on-site ticket counter—you still queue through security (15–40 min) and elevators (20–180 min). SKY tickets use a separate, faster elevator bank, cutting typical wait from 60–120 minutes to 15–30 minutes. The Lounge offers true priority with private elevators and 10–20 minute total access time even during peak hours.

Do I still have to go through security?

Yes, all visitors must pass through airport-style security screening regardless of ticket type—standard, SKY, or Lounge. This typically takes 15–40 minutes depending on crowd size. There are no security skip options.

How much time do I save with skip-the-line tickets?

Standard timed-entry: Saves 5–15 minutes by skipping ticket counter, but no elevator advantage. During off-peak times (early morning, late night), this is sufficient.

SKY tickets: Save 30–90 minutes during peak times by using dedicated elevator bank. During off-peak, savings are minimal (10–15 min).

The Lounge: Save 45–165 minutes vs standard tickets during peak sunset hours. Even during off-peak, save 15–25 minutes.

Does my ticket include access to all observation levels?

Standard tickets: Levels 124 & 125 only

SKY tickets: Levels 148, 125, and 124 (you can visit all three in one trip)

The Lounge: Levels 152, 153, 154, plus descent access to 125 and 124

None of these include: At.mosphere restaurant (Level 122)—requires separate dining reservation.

Can I buy skip-the-line tickets on the same day?

Rarely during peak season. Sunset slots (3:30–6pm) and weekend times sell out 7–14 days ahead during November–March. For same-day visits, early morning (8–10am) or late night (post-9pm) slots have better availability. SKY and Lounge tickets especially limited—book minimum 3–7 days ahead.

What happens if I don't book skip-the-line tickets?

You'll purchase tickets on-site at Dubai Mall Lower Ground entrance, then join the same security and elevator queues as timed-entry ticket holders. During peak times, expect 2–3 hours total from arrival to observation deck. The on-site ticket purchase adds 10–20 minutes to that total.

Is skip-the-line accessible/wheelchair-friendly?

Yes, all ticket types are fully wheelchair-accessible. Elevators accommodate wheelchairs, observation decks have level floors with ramps to outdoor terraces, and accessible restrooms are available on Levels 124 and 148. However, queue areas have no seating—consider SKY or Lounge if standing for 30+ minutes is difficult.

Is a guided tour better than a regular skip-the-line ticket?

SKY tickets include a guided introduction (15–20 minute orientation by guest ambassador at Level 148) but the rest is self-guided. If you want full guided commentary, book a separate guided tour product. However, most visitors find the self-guided experience with interactive telescopes and multimedia exhibits sufficient.

Can I choose a specific time slot when booking?

Yes, all online tickets require selecting a specific date and 30-minute arrival window (e.g., 5–5:30pm). You must arrive during your window. Arriving late may result in denied entry during peak times when slots are fully booked.

Why do skip-the-line tickets cost more than standard tickets?

Premium tickets (SKY, Lounge) include additional access (higher observation levels), services (guided intro, refreshments, lounge seating), and infrastructure (separate elevator banks, private networks) that justify higher cost. You're paying for reduced wait time, less crowding, and enhanced experience, not just observation deck access.

Can I re-enter Burj Khalifa with the same ticket?

No. All tickets (standard, SKY, Lounge) are single-entry only. Once you descend from observation decks, you cannot re-ascend without purchasing a new ticket.

Can I enter at any time with a skip-the-line ticket?

No. Even "skip-the-line" tickets are assigned specific 30-minute arrival windows. You must present your ticket during that window. Arriving outside your slot may result in denied entry, especially during sold-out times (sunset, weekends, holidays).

Are there any limits on skip-the-line tickets per day?

Yes, but limits are not publicly disclosed. SKY and Lounge tickets have significantly lower daily capacity than standard tickets—this is what keeps those levels less crowded. Book 7–14 days ahead for peak times to guarantee availability.

Is there a specific entrance for skip-the-line ticket holders?

Standard and SKY tickets: Same entrance at Dubai Mall Lower Ground floor

The Lounge: Same entrance, but after security, Lounge guests are directed to private elevator network

At.mosphere restaurant: Separate ground-level entrance near Dubai Fountain (exterior to mall), but this is for dining only, not observation deck tickets.

Do skip-the-line tickets include access to At.mosphere restaurant?

No. At.mosphere (Level 122) requires a separate dining reservation with minimum spend (AED 200–600 per person depending on meal service and window vs non-window seating). Restaurant access uses a different entrance and is not part of observation deck ticketing.

Can I use skip-the-line tickets for multiple entries on the same day?

No. All tickets are strictly single-entry. If you descend and exit, you must purchase a new ticket to re-enter.
